Problem

Window air conditioners face issues with cold air leakage due to poor sealing between the unit and the window frame, affecting cooling and heating efficiency, and existing foldable louvers provide inadequate thermal insulation and sealing.

Innovation Solution

A window air conditioner design featuring a movable window sash with a receiving groove and a sealing device that rotates and extends to seal the gap between the sash and the window opening, utilizing thermal insulation materials and adjustable components for improved sealing and sound insulation.

AI summary

A window air conditioner includes a casing including a cabinet. The cabinet includes a receiving groove formed at an outer peripheral wall of the cabinet. The receiving groove is recessed downwards to separate the cabinet into an indoor part and an outdoor part. The window air conditioner further includes an indoor heat exchanger and an indoor fan arranged in the indoor part, and an outdoor heat exchanger and a compressor arranged in the outdoor part.
